Trying to decide on a new battery, and will probably end up going with a dual purpose yellow or blue top, BUT, I saw the Diehard Platinum the other day, and was intrigued until the guy told me I would probably want to get a Diehard charger that has a special "Platinum" setting on it, for another $100. I already have a 7 amp Battery Sentinel, which I am really happy with, and a 15 amp automatic Diehard charger, so my question for those of you that actually understand the science behind batteries, would the Platinum really need a special charge that is not available through the chargers I already have?
